| | |
| | | * @return |
| | | */ |
| | | Long selectCountByUidAndMaxCreateTime(@Param("uid") Long uid, @Param("date") Date date); |
| | | |
| | | |
| | | |
| | | /** |
| | | * 根据日期类型统计获得金额 |
| | | * @param uid |
| | | * @param dateType 1今日 、2昨日、3本月、4上月 |
| | | * @return |
| | | */ |
| | | BigDecimal countWinMoneyByDate(@Param("uid")long uid, @Param("dateType")int dateType); |
| | | |
| | | /** |
| | | * 根据日期类型统计消耗金额 |
| | | * @param uid |
| | | * @param dateType 1今日 、2昨日、3本月、4上月 |
| | | * @return |
| | | */ |
| | | BigDecimal countReduceMoneyByDate(@Param("uid")long uid, @Param("dateType")int dateType); |
| | | |
| | | |
| | | |
| | | /** |
| | | * 列表查询 |
| | | * |
| | | * @param key |
| | | * @param state |
| | | * @param start |
| | | * @param count |
| | | * @return |
| | | */ |
| | | List<RedPackDetail> query(@Param("start") long start,@Param("count") int count,@Param("key") String key, @Param("uid") Long uid, |
| | | @Param("type") Integer type); |
| | | |
| | | /** |
| | | * 计数 |
| | | * |
| | | * @param key |
| | | * @param state |
| | | * @return |
| | | */ |
| | | long count(@Param("key") String key, @Param("uid") Long uid, @Param("type") Integer type); |
| | | |
| | | } |